1.9. Fastening a non-LaCie Hard Disk

to a 5big Enclosure Drive Tray

Please note the following before fastening your
non-LaCie hard drive to the drive tray:

• Only 3.5” SATA II drives may be used in the 5big

enclosure. Please visit the Support page at www.
lacie.com for a list of drives that have been tested
by LaCie. LaCie cannot guarantee performance
or functionality when using non-LaCie drives
that have not been tested with the 5big
Storage Server.

• Use only the screws supplied in your packaging

when fastening the non-LaCie hard drive to the
drive tray (Fig. 07)

• To avoid potential problems caused by electrostatic

discharge (ESD), it is recommended that you do not
touch the hard drive’s printed circuit board (Fig.
08). As a further precaution against ESD, please
use an anti-static wristband or an anti-static mat to
ground yourself when handling the hard drive.
